Key Components of Product Packaging Machines



Packaging equipments consist of several key elements that collaborate to ensure effective and effective product packaging procedures. At the core of these makers is the structure, which offers architectural honesty and houses the different operating components. The drive system, typically a combination of electric motors and gears, helps with the motion of elements, making it possible for specific procedure throughout the packaging cycle.


An additional important component is the conveyor system, which carries items through different stages of the product packaging process. This is frequently enhanced by sensors and controls that check the setting and rate of things, making certain synchronization and lessening mistakes. The filling system is crucial for properly dispensing the right quantity of product right into packages, whether in fluid, powder, or solid kind.


Sealing mechanisms, consisting of warm sealants or glue applicators, play an important function in safeguarding plans, stopping contamination and extending service life. Furthermore, labeling systems are important for giving necessary item info, ensuring conformity with policies. Lastly, the control board, geared up with user-friendly user interfaces, enables drivers to take care of machine functions, monitor performance, and make changes as required, guaranteeing ideal performance and efficiency in product packaging operations.


Common Upkeep Problems



Efficient procedure of product packaging machines depends heavily on regular maintenance to stop common problems that can disrupt manufacturing. Amongst these concerns, mechanical damage is widespread, especially in parts like seals, electric motors, and conveyors, which can bring about unforeseen downtimes. Furthermore, imbalance of components can lead to inefficient operation, triggering products to be inaccurately packaged or harmed during the process.

This not only affects performance yet can additionally present security dangers. Lubrication failures can lead to increased friction, resulting in overheating and ultimate component failure.


Electric issues, usually originating from loose links or worn-out electrical wiring, can disrupt equipment features, causing considerable production hold-ups. Software glitches due to out-of-date programs or improper configurations can prevent the equipment's operation, necessitating prompt intervention. Addressing these typical upkeep issues proactively is important for ensuring ideal efficiency and long life of product packaging machinery.


Preventative Upkeep Approaches



Implementing preventative upkeep techniques is critical for maintaining the efficiency and dependability of packaging makers. These techniques incorporate an organized technique to maintenance, focusing on the normal inspection and servicing of tools to preempt prospective failings. By adhering to a set up upkeep program, drivers can recognize wear and tear on elements before they result in substantial malfunctions.


Crucial element of a preventative upkeep approach include routine examinations, lubrication, element, and cleansing substitutes based on manufacturer recommendations. Utilizing lists can streamline this process, guaranteeing that no necessary jobs are neglected. Additionally, preserving accurate records of upkeep tasks help in tracking the machine's efficiency gradually, assisting in notified decision-making concerning future upkeep requirements.

Troubleshooting Techniques



When encountered with breakdowns or inefficiencies in product packaging devices, using systematic troubleshooting strategies is crucial for identifying and resolving issues swiftly. The initial step in reliable troubleshooting is to establish a clear understanding of the device's functional specifications and efficiency metrics. This includes examining the maker's specs, as well as any kind of mistake informs or codes shown.


Next, drivers need to carry out a visual examination, looking for evident indications of imbalance, wear, or damages. This typically consists of checking out sensing units, gears, and belts to identify prospective reasons of breakdown. Gathering functional data, such as manufacturing rates and downtime logs, can additionally provide understandings right into recurring problems.


As soon as prospective troubles are identified, using a rational method to isolate the origin reason is vital. This might call for screening individual parts or systems in a regulated way. Fixing and Substitute Finest Practices



A thorough understanding of repair work and substitute ideal practices is vital for keeping the long life and performance of packaging equipments. Frequently examining the condition of machine parts permits timely intervention, protecting against more considerable issues that can cause pricey downtimes.


When repairs are essential, it is vital to make use of OEM (Original Devices Producer) parts to make sure compatibility and efficiency. This not just maintains the honesty of the equipment but also upholds warranty agreements. Additionally, it is a good idea to keep a supply of critical extra parts to promote quick replacements and decrease functional disturbances.


For intricate fixings, involving licensed service technicians with specialized training in product packaging equipment is suggested. They possess the knowledge to detect concerns precisely and implement repair services successfully. Moreover, documenting all repair work activities and parts substitutes is critical for keeping a thorough upkeep background, which can help in future troubleshooting.


Finally, implementing an aggressive technique, including normal inspections and predictive maintenance techniques, improves the dependability of product packaging makers. By adhering to these finest practices, services can guarantee optimum maker performance, minimize operational dangers, and expand devices lifespan.
